#d6d74e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6d74e is composed of 83.9% red, 84.3%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.7%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 60.4 degrees, a saturation of 63.1% and a lightness of 57.5%. #d6d74e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9c with #adaf00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

● #d6d74e color description : Moderate yellow.
#d6d74e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6d74e has RGB values of R:214, G:215,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14079822.
